HTTP Debugger features and specs

  • Comprehensive Monitoring
    HTTP Debugger allows for real-time monitoring of all HTTP and HTTPS traffic, providing extensive insights into the data exchanged between a web browser or application and the internet.
  • Detailed Request and Response Analysis
    It offers detailed views of both HTTP requests and responses, making it easier to identify issues such as slow requests, errors, and unexpected data patterns.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The tool features a user-friendly interface that simplifies navigation and makes it accessible even for less experienced users.
  • Filtering and Search Capabilities
    HTTP Debugger supports robust filtering and search capabilities, allowing users to quickly pinpoint specific types of traffic or find particular requests and responses.
  • Customizable Restrictions
    Users can set various restrictions and alerts to monitor specific URLs, types of content, or parameters, providing a highly customizable troubleshooting experience.

Possible disadvantages of HTTP Debugger

  • Cost
    HTTP Debugger is not a free tool; it requires a purchased license, which may not be feasible for individuals or small teams with limited budgets.
  • Windows-Only
    The software is designed for Windows operating systems and does not offer native support for macOS or Linux, limiting its use for developers on these platforms.
  • Learning Curve
    Despite a user-friendly interface, the depth of features and options may imposing a learning curve for those unfamiliar with advanced debugging tools.
  • Resource Intensive
    Running HTTP Debugger can be resource-intensive, potentially affecting system performance, especially on older or less powerful machines.
  • Limited Community Support
    Unlike some open-source alternatives, HTTP Debugger has a smaller user community, which can result in less readily available online support and fewer user-generated resources.

UserVoice features and specs

  • User Feedback Gathering
    UserVoice allows businesses to collect feedback directly from users, helping to prioritize product improvements based on actual user needs.
  • Customization
    The platform is highly customizable, which allows organizations to tailor it to their specific needs and branding requirements.
  • Integration with Other Tools
    UserVoice integrates with other popular tools like Slack, Jira, and Salesforce, making it easier to consolidate feedback and manage workflows.
  • Analytics and Reporting
    Robust analytics and reporting tools provide actionable insights into user feedback trends and sentiment.
  • User Engagement
    Features like voting and commenting encourage user participation and create a sense of community.
  • Scalability
    The platform can scale to accommodate organizations of various sizes, from startups to large enterprises.

Possible disadvantages of UserVoice

  • Pricing
    UserVoice can be expensive for small businesses or startups, making it less accessible for organizations with limited budgets.
  • Learning Curve
    There can be a steep learning curve for new users, which might require additional training and onboarding.
  • Limited Customization at Lower Tiers
    While the platform is customizable, lower-tier plans offer limited customization options compared to higher-tier plans.
  • Complexity
    Advanced features and integrations can add complexity, which may require dedicated staff for proper management.
  • Response Time
    Some users have reported slower response times from customer support, which can be frustrating during critical issues.
  • Feature Clutter
    The abundance of features can sometimes feel overwhelming, making navigation and usage less intuitive for some users.

UserVoice Reviews

10 Best Canny Alternatives and Competitors in 2025
UserVoice is a Canny.io alternative that dives deeper into customer feedback. While Canny offers feedback based on upvoting, UserVoice goes further by collecting feedback from multiple avenues including email, questionnaires, chat, and automated feedback forms. Use this tool to leverage user feedback and build more innovative products. ⚒️
Source: clickup.com
17 Best Canny Alternatives in 2024
UserVoice is a customer feedback management tool that helps you collect, organize and prioritize all of your feedback in one place. UserVoice is the most complete and most popular tool for collecting feedback from your users and employees. It is also one of the few tools that can handle both internal (employee) feedback and external customer feedback.
Source: supahub.com
